Coming up for public auction on May 1 at the Clubhouse Hotel, Kilkenny City, is a 46-acre farm by the River Nore.

As Ed Donohue, of Kilkenny-based auctioneers Donohue Town & Country, explains, the location of the holding at Dunbell is a “desirable area known for its beautiful landscapes, convenient access to Kilkenny City and Bennettsbridge".

With a derelict house on the site, the agents will be offering the farm in two lots as well as the entire property:

  • Lot 1 consists of the cottage on 18 acres. The setting is tranquil and private, surrounded by mature trees and with direct access to the River Nore. The land features a large field to the rear of the derelict house and a parcel of forestry which extends to the riverfront.
  • Lot 2 consists of 28 acres of prime grassland fronting onto the Sion Rd; it is a high-quality acreage that is suited to any agricultural enterprise.

“For Lot 1, we’re guiding it around €300,000,” said Mr Donohue. “It isn’t easy to predict what it will fetch because it has about five acres of grass, but it’s a very fine amenity property that’s already generating phenomenal interest.

“Lot 2 is a nice parcel of quality grassland in an area where land rarely comes on the market, and we’re guiding it at €20,000/acre.”
